你查询的IP:[118.126.66.128]  地理位置:中国–上海–上海

最新查询120.251.196.84 123.56.130.124 118.126.140.131 220.112.118.41 116.116.247.13 210.26.161.128 116.13.89.126 162.105.113.182 117.40.255.24 118.126.66.128 118.144.134.132 119.8.58.127 122.51.1.59 222.32.193.153 202.122.32.215 117.122.128.219 210.82.245.251 203.18.50.193 202.181.112.41 124.128.184.15 221.196.129.24 123.56.134.82 123.184.45.188 203.135.160.177 119.254.39.46 119.96.85.46 202.38.152.14 121.58.144.88 192.83.122.158 117.76.46.9 123.56.33.128